Commercial Tree Trimming in Allentown, PA
Commercial tree trimming services involve the careful pruning and shaping of trees on residential or commercial properties to promote healthy growth, enhance appearance, and ensure safety. These projects can include removing dead or diseased branches, thinning dense canopies, shaping trees for aesthetic appeal, and reducing risk by removing branches that may pose a hazard to structures or people. Property owners typically request this service to maintain the health of their trees, improve curb appeal, or address safety concerns caused by overgrown or damaged limbs.
Before requesting commercial tree trimming, property owners should consider the size and type of trees, the extent of trimming needed, and any specific goals such as aesthetic enhancement or safety. It’s also important to understand the potential impact on tree health and to communicate any particular concerns or restrictions related to the property. Proper planning ensures that the trimming aligns with the overall landscape management and safety objectives for the property.

Common Commercial Tree Trimming Jobs
Commercial Tree Trimming Services - Regular trimming maintains tree health and enhances property appearance.
Hazard Tree Pruning - Removing dead or unstable branches reduces the risk of storm damage.
Canopy Thinning - Thinning dense branches improves sunlight penetration and airflow.
Tree Shaping and Crown Reduction - Shaping trees helps prevent interference with structures or power lines.
Emergency Tree Trimming - Prompt removal of storm-damaged branches minimizes property damage.
Root Zone Care - Trimming and managing roots supports overall tree stability and health.
